How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Malden?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Malden Studio Apartments | $1,095 | $800 | $1,300 |
| Malden 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,188 | $200 | $1,550 |
| Malden 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,367 | $200 | $1,779 |
| Malden 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,556 | $665 | $2,295 |
| Malden 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,747 | $610 | $2,256 |
